Just thought this was funny from PFW's Whispers section today:

http://www.profootballweekly.com/PFW/Th ... rs2208.htm
Keep a close eye on Niners fifth-year WR Taylor Jacobs, who has been on the field a lot in three-WR sets and is a real favorite of WR coach Jerry Sullivan. We’re told Jacobs had an outstanding training camp. The former second-round pick of the Redskins has always possessed great athleticism and could end up being a very intriguing late bloomer.


Freaking deja vu. How many years did we hear that Taylor Jacobs was having a great camp and ready for a breakout season? :D
